Since Developer is free, you cannot upgrade the Teradata software, apply software updates, or access TaYS with this tier. Community-driven customer support is available for Developer at https://community.teradata.com/tdvm.
- Prepare the host node, including configuring virtual disks and network connections, and the script to create the datastores.
- Download the Teradata Database on VMware Developer Tier installation components from Teradata Downloads: http://downloads.teradata.com/
- If this is a new, single-server installation, install the vSphere kit.
- If this is a new installation, set PowerCLI execution privileges.
- If this is a new installation, or if your VMware environment has changed, edit the values in the common.IT.properties.json file.
- Edit the node.IT.properties.json file with the values for the specific Teradata Virtual Machine installation.
- Run the deployment executable file to install Teradata Database, Teradata Viewpoint, and DSC.
- If you plan to use DSC, configure it.
- If necessary, start the database.
- Confirm that the Teradata Database installed correctly.
- Confirm that Viewpoint installed correctly.
- If you plan to use Teradata QueryGrid, configure the connector.
- If you want the virtual machine to communicate with a mainframe computer, establish the connection.
